F. Fernández is a scholar working on Plant Science, Pharmacology and General Agricultural and Biological Sciences. According to data from OpenAlex, F. Fernández has authored 57 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 37 papers in Plant Science, 19 papers in Pharmacology and 14 papers in General Agricultural and Biological Sciences. Recurrent topics in F. Fernández's work include Mycorrhizal Fungi and Plant Interactions (28 papers), Fungal Biology and Applications (19 papers) and Plant and soil sciences (13 papers). F. Fernández is often cited by papers focused on Mycorrhizal Fungi and Plant Interactions (28 papers), Fungal Biology and Applications (19 papers) and Plant and soil sciences (13 papers). F. Fernández collaborates with scholars based in Cuba, Spain and United States. F. Fernández's co-authors include Juan Carlos Lacal, Rubén Hernández-Alcoceba, Ivan Enrique de la Providencia, Stéphane Declerck, Agustı́n Rodrı́guez-González, Ana Ramı́rez de Molina, Artemi Cerdà, Francisco Adriano de Souza, Verónica Cruz and J. Cuartero and has published in prestigious journals such as SHILAP Revista de lepidopterología, Oncogene and New Phytologist.
